Transaction 2051f2fd89fd7645e81ee2b4127044ab999833afb31d90d7e76233ea957622ce
1 Input
2 Outputs
- 2051f2fd89fd7645e81ee2b4127044ab999833afb31d90d7e76233ea957622ce:0
- 2051f2fd89fd7645e81ee2b4127044ab999833afb31d90d7e76233ea957622ce:1
value 8575832
address 1C82KMefdi5oFkb4ZaQeea2J2FCUEB3JXs
value 26435670
address 15mepmxSSXFtjtfvoeFtF2MHaXH7ZoyQUn